What is Tyvek paper?
Tyvek® is a 100% synthetic material made from high-density spunbound polyethylene fibers. Lightweight, durable and breathable, yet resistant to water, abrasion, bacterial penetration and aging, Tyvek® is an amazing material used to improve a variety of applications across multiple industries.
How eco friendly is Tyvek?
Tyvek® can be safely incinerated and, under optimal conditions, will lead to only the release of water and carbon dioxide, leaving no residue. In fact, it can even be used as fuel, yielding more than twice the energy value of coal, and as much energy as oil, in terms of BTU rating.

What is a Tyvek suit made of?
Tyvek® is made of 100% high density polyethylene fibers randomly laid and compressed to form a remarkably tough printing substrate that is ideal for applications where durability & tear resistance is of prime importance.
Where is Tyvek manufactured?
DowDuPont currently manufactures Tyvek at the Spruance plant in Richmond, Virginia, and in Sandweiler-Contern, Luxembourg.
How is Tyvek manufactured?
The Tyvek manufacturing process is called flash spinning. Polyethylene pellets are mixed with a spinning agent, forming a syrup that is then driven by high pressure through a series of small spinneret holes.

Is kraft paper coated?
Kraft paper can be coated or laminated to improve its barrier properties and provide additional strength. Polyamide or polyamine resin can be added into kraft fiber and cured under heat to produce wet strength kraft paper.

Is Tyvek washable?
No bleach – or machine wash, gentle cycle, cold water. Drip dry only. Do not put in a dryer, dry clean, or use an iron on this fabric. … The physical properties of Tyvek are not affected by water: Tyvek is equally strong wet or dry under ordinary conditions and ambient temperatures.
